California Vehicle Code and Compliancy
Policy
Per California
Department of Motor Vehicles, California Vehicle Code Sections
11700 and 285, any unlicensed dealer activity by persons who
conduct business on Car Mart premises is illegal and subject
to criminal prosecution. Car Mart provides a service for private
vehicle sales by individuals and does not allow dealer activity.
This includes anyone selling a vehicle who is not the registered
owner. It is the responsibility of the seller to obtain a smog
certificate prior to sale of vehicle and provide this to the
buyer at time of sale or transfer per Section 24007 (b)(2) of
the California Vehicle Code. Smog certifications are valid for
90 days from date of issue.
